WWho Owns Orix's Brand or Business Today?

ORIX Corporation is publicly listed on the Tokyo Stock Exchange (primary) and New York Stock Exchange (secondary). As of early 2026, ownership is broadly held with about 62% of shares held by foreign investors and a market capitalization near ¥4.5 trillion, leaving control dispersed across institutions and retail holders.

HHow Has Ownership Shaped Orix's Product and Brand Direction?

Institutional ownership demanding high capital efficiency and elevated ROE pushed ORIX Corporation from low-margin leasing into renewable energy, private equity, and aircraft leasing, reshaping product mix and brand identity. Major shareholders' preference for diversified, fee-based income drove geographic expansion and a repositioning as a global asset manager.

Period or Event Ownership Change Why It Shaped Direction
1980s-1990s: Domestic leasing focus Concentrated Japanese institutional backers Demand for steady returns reinforced core leasing products and tight balance-sheet management
2000s: International expansion begins Increased foreign institutional investment Pressure to diversify income led to M&A and entry into US/Europe asset management
2010s: Shift to alternative assets Shareholders favoring higher ROE and fee income Pushed ORIX leadership toward private equity, aircraft leasing, and RE projects
2020s: Sustainability pivot by 2025 ESG-focused institutional investors and asset owners Directed capital into renewables; by 2025 renewable portfolio exceeded 3.5 GW, raising brand perception as a global asset manager

The clearest pattern: shareholder emphasis on ROE and diversified, fee-rich income repeatedly forced ORIX management team and ORIX CEO-led strategy to trade low-margin lending for scalable alternatives, accelerating international expansion so that nearly 30% of segment profits now come from the US and Europe.

WWho Can Influence Orix's Product and Customer Priorities?

Final say at ORIX Corporation rests with a governance mix: the Board of Directors, where independent outside directors hold a majority, sets strategic limits, while the ORIX CEO and executive team exercise strong practical control over day-to-day product and customer priorities.

Person / Group / Entity Source of Influence Why It Matters
ORIX board of directors Formal authority via board resolutions, strategy approval, risk oversight Majority independent directors align decisions with shareholders; board approved 2024-2026 strategic plan that frames product priorities
ORIX CEO and ORIX management team Operational control, resource allocation, product roadmaps Drives the 2026 emphasis on digital transformation across ORIX Bank and ORIX Life Insurance; executive committee executes pivots
Large institutional asset managers Proxy voting, engagement on ESG and capital allocation Investor pressure accelerated ORIX's exit from coal investments and shapes product ESG screening
Japanese Financial Services Agency & international regulators Regulatory standards, capital adequacy, compliance mandates Set constraints on product design and customer offerings across global markets, affecting pace and scope of launches

Control at ORIX appears semi-concentrated: governance authority is anchored in a board with independent oversight, but practical control is concentrated among the ORIX CEO and executive leadership team who implement strategy and re-prioritize products and customers.

WWhat Does Orix's Ownership Mean for Trust and Continuity?

Public and institutional ownership in ORIX Corporation signals steady incentives, clear transparency, and lower owner-driven volatility, supporting brand continuity and manageable business risk.

Icon How Ownership Shapes Strategic Direction and Incentives

Institutional and public shareholders align ORIX leadership toward multi-year value, so ORIX CEO and the ORIX management team prioritize stable dividends and measured capital allocation over short-term exits. The stated 30-35 percent dividend payout target for 2026 and an A-range credit rating from S&P/Moody's support reinvestment in tech across insurance, real estate, and retail finance to improve customer experience.

Icon Stability or Concentration Risk

Shareholder mix-large institutional holders plus public float-reduces founder-concentration risk and succession volatility, so ORIX board of directors faces fewer abrupt strategic shifts. Still, any heavy institutional blocks could influence votes; current public disclosures show diversified holdings and no single controlling shareholder as of 2025 filings.

Icon Governance and Decision-Making

Public ownership enforces quarterly disclosure and formal ORIX corporate governance standards, so decisions pass through the ORIX executive committee and board oversight, balancing speed with accountability. Clear succession planning and committee structures reduce founder-led abrupt changes; governance metrics show board independence proportions consistent with A-range credit assessments.
